Plaster of Paris vs. Gypsum | Key Difference
Plaster of Paris is made by heating gypsum to remove moisture, resulting in a fine, fast-setting powder ideal for casting and moulding. Gypsum is the raw mineral form, often used for wall finishes, chalk, and larger construction projects. For detailed craft work, Plaster of Paris is best. Technical Details:
- Type: Grade 1 Fine Casting Plaster of Paris
- Origin: Made in England
- Ideal Mixing Ratio: 100g powder : 70–80ml water
- Setting Time: Initial set 11–15 minutes; full cure ~1 hour
- Use: Casting, moulding, sculpting, and model making
- Shelf Life: Store sealed in a dry area

Mixing instructions
How to Use:
- Fill your mould halfway with water and pour into a mixing container.
- Gradually add plaster powder while stirring slowly.
- Mix to a thick, pourable consistency.
- Pour into the mould and tap gently to remove air bubbles.
- Allow to set for at least 1 hour before removing from mould.
Special Notes:
- A lower water ratio results in faster setting.
- Do not store in damp or humid areas.
